Power BI中的数据可视化技巧
发布时间: 2024-02-23 04:33:08 阅读量: 56 订阅数: 32
# 1. Power BI数据可视化简介
## 1.1 什么是Power BI?
Power BI是微软推出的一款业务智能工具,能够帮助用户通过数据分析和可视化来更好地理解信息并做出更明智的决策。它提供了丰富的数据连接、建模和报表功能,能够快速生成动态报表和仪表板。
## 1.2 为什么数据可视化在Power BI中如此重要?
数据可视化在Power BI中扮演着至关重要的角色。通过可视化,复杂的数据能够以直观的方式呈现出来,帮助用户更好地理解数据之间的关系、趋势和模式,从而更好地进行分析和决策。
## 1.3 Power BI的数据可视化工具概览
Power BI提供了丰富多样的数据可视化工具,包括但不限于柱状图、折线图、饼图、地图、表格、矩阵等。这些工具可以灵活组合和配置,满足各种数据展示需求,并且支持交互式的数据探索与分析。
以上是第一章的内容,接下来我们将继续完善后续章节的内容,以便形成完整的Power BI数据可视化技巧文章。
# 2. 基础数据可视化技巧
数据可视化在Power BI中是非常基础且重要的环节,通过基础数据可视化技巧能够更清晰地展示数据,帮助用户更好地理解和分析信息。
### 2.1 创建基本图表(柱状图、折线图等)
在Power BI中,创建基本图表是数据可视化的第一步。以下是一个简单的Python示例,展示如何使用Matplotlib库创建柱状图:
```python
import matplotlib.pyplot as plt
# 数据
labels = ['A', 'B', 'C', 'D']
values = [10, 20, 15, 25]
# 创建柱状图
plt.bar(labels, values)
plt.xlabel('Category')
plt.ylabel('Value')
plt.title('Bar Chart Example')
plt.show()
```
**代码总结:** 上述代码使用Matplotlib库创建了一个简单的柱状图,展示了不同类别的数值。通过修改labels和values,可以自定义图表内容。
**结果说明:** 生成的柱状图清晰地展示了各个类别的数值差异,便于观察和比较。
### 2.2 使用过滤器和切片器优化数据展示
Power BI提供了丰富的过滤器和切片器功能,以便用户根据需求灵活地筛选数据展示。以下是一个Java示例,展示如何利用筛选器优化数据展示:
```java
import java.util.ArrayList;
import java.util.List;
import java.util.stream.Collectors;
public class DataFiltering {
public static void main(String[] args) {
List<Integer> numbers = new ArrayList<>();
numbers.add(10);
numbers.add(20);
numbers.add(15);
numbers.add(25);
// 使用过滤器筛选数据
List<Integer> filteredNumbers = numbers.stream()
.filter(n -> n > 15)
.collect(Collectors.toList());
System.out.println("Filtered Numbers: " + filteredNumbers);
}
}
```
**代码总结:** 上述Java代码演示了如何使用Stream API中的filte
0
0